Reporting to the Engineering and Reliability Superintendent, the Senior Process Engineer to provide leadership and guidance for the Process Engineering team to assist in achieving the annual business plans for both the Engineering & Reliability teams. Responsibilities are to provide technical guidance to the Hedland Operation to achieve upgrade/ yield targets and production capabilities. Development and maintenance of reporting systems to provide the business with timely and accurate reporting of performance.
Key Responsibilities- Mentor and coach Process Engineers on correct operation philosophy and maintenance of process units to deliver optimum quality and throughput.
- Provide visible safety leadership, modeling positive safety behaviors.
- Oversee metallurgical aspects of lab production and procedures, to ensure safe and accurate work.
- Monitor plant performance and liaise closely with the Operations team to maximize product throughput.
- Liaise closely with the Operations team and control room to ensure optimum product quality is achieved at all times.
- Contribute to plant availability by working collaboratively with Engineering and Reliability and Maintenance.
- Complete investigations and analysis on plant performance to identify quality improvements and undertake/ recommend remedial actions.
- Ensure that all samples are representative of the product being produced and instrumentation is certified and calibrated.
- Assist in the development of budgets and cost forecasts for the Engineering team.
